AVG Logistics Limited has secured a 6 year long term contract, valued at ₹105 crore, for lease of Parcel Cargo Express Train (PCET) from the Indian Railways. This special train, connects Korukkupet Goods Shed (Chennai) to New Guwahati Goods Shed (Guwahati), will complete 4 trips every month over the next 6 years, totalling 313 trips during the contract tenure. The Carrying Capacity during the trip is expected to be 364 tonnes for the first six months. Later, it will be 484 tonnes per trip. The Express Train Service will cover the distance of 2500 kilometres in 72 hours ensuring expeditious, seamless connectivity between the two locations.

Through this Contract, while departure of the train from Chennai to Guwahati company will serve the industries in the field of Tyres, Hosiery, Garments, FMCG, Incenses etc and departure of the train from Guwahati to Chennai, the company will serve the industries in the field of Tea, Bamboo, Plastic granules, Mosquito repellent, FMCG, Hair oil etc.
